Man Repeller. Leandra Medine, the creator of the wildly popular blog that dishes over trends that women love and men hate, was in Toronto to celebrate the launch of Holt Renfrew’s new blog, Holt Muse. There’s much to be learned from Ms. Medine, and as it turns out, it’s not really about repelling men. At the end of the day, she says, you’re dressing to be creative (think: fashion as art) and to make yourself happy.

Here are five things we learned from Leandra:

Lesson One: Have yourself an “arm party,” that is, the term she coined for piling on accessories in all shapes, sizes, colours and textures. Take cues from Leandra here. Her favourite accessories brand is Dannijo.
Lesson Two: Mixing prints, especially animal prints, is a must. “Man Repellers like to unleash their inner feline,” she assures.
Lesson Three: Don’t be afraid of colour, especially below the belt. Leandra is a huge fan of coloured denim. J Brand is our pick, available at Holt Renfrew or Aritzia.
Lesson Four: Ankle boots for fall… or always. Repellers are all about big, bold, statement shoes. We like Jeffery Campbell, find them at Chasse Gardee or Browns.
Lesson Five: And finally, never take fashion too seriously, it should be fun. Her favourite piece of fashion advice: If it feels wrong, it looks right.

The more casual red carpet at the Toronto International Film Festival showcases celebrities’ personal style, and no one looked as effortlessly chic as Marion Cotillard. At the premiere for her film “Little White Lies” she added the right amount of edge to a simple frock by Lefranc Ferrant with Dior Cavaliere booties, a gold cuff, and bright blue nails.

To achieve Marion’s je ne sais quoi, you can splurge for the real thing, or try these other military-inspired ankle boots.
